COMMITTEE ON ACADEMIC FREEDOM, FREEDOM OF EXPRESSION,
AND COMMUNITY RESPONSIBILITY (CAFFECoR)
Establishes and interprets policies and procedures concerning academic freedom and ethics which
shall govern the conduct of the University community; serves as hearing body to those members of
the University community who feel that their freedom of expression has been unfairly suppressed;
establishes procedures for investigating charges brought against members of the Faculty except as
determined by CERS to be primarily matters of misconduct in scholarship and research; reports to
the Senate via the Executive Committee.
